コード例 #1
0
ファイル: LiteDBDalTests.cs プロジェクト: lulzzz/jcIDS
        public void ContainsHit()
        {
            var litedb = new LiteDBDAL();

            var resultID = litedb.AddItem(new TestObject());

            Assert.IsTrue(resultID > 0);

            var contains = litedb.Contains <TestObject>(a => a.ID == resultID);

            Assert.IsTrue(contains);
        }
コード例 #2
0
ファイル: LiteDBDalTests.cs プロジェクト: lulzzz/jcIDS
        public void DeleteHit()
        {
            var litedb = new LiteDBDAL();

            var deleteResult = litedb.DeleteAll <TestObject>();

            Assert.IsTrue(deleteResult);

            var resultID = litedb.AddItem(new TestObject());

            var item = litedb.GetItem <TestObject>(a => a.ID == resultID);

            Assert.IsNotNull(item);

            var result = litedb.DeleteItem(item);

            Assert.IsTrue(result);
        }